FLOW UNDER A SLUICE GATE,
Abstract
The flow under a sluice gate at different Froude numbers is calculated approximately, using an integral equation method of G. Birkhoff and E. H. Zarantonello. Calculated values for the contraction coefficient are presented. Integral equations are also obtained characterizing three other ideal steady plane flows in a uniform gravity field: the jet from a slot, the flow over a sharp-crested weir, and the flow over a flat sill.
